| Summary : Automates PGP encryption and decryption
|
Description :
Wrapper for /usr/sbin/sendmail which automatically encrypts outgoing mail if the recipients of the message are on your public keyring; and a companion daemon which can automatically decrypt incoming mail from your maildrop, and also sign outgoing mail if desired.
Each user who wants to take advantage of this must at least set PGPPATH to point to their .pgp directory, for example in ~/.bash_profile. See /usr/doc/pgpsendmail*/bash_profile for an example which enables both pgpsendmail and pgpdaemon, and see the README files in this directory for information on config files.
Note: pine users must put the following in /usr/lib/pine.conf: sendmail-path=/usr/sbin/sendmail -oem -oi -t
